Update on Potential Flooding Caused by Tropical Depression Florence

Attention Residents,

Please be advised that heavy rain is predicted to begin late Monday through Tuesday evening as a part of Tropical Depression Florence. Due to the likelihood of flooding in some areas, the Office of Emergency Management is taking precautions by putting no parking signs (“No Parking Signs” in these areas should be taken as advisories, cars will not be towed) and barricades near flood prone intersections.

These intersections include:
4th and Monroe
6th and Jackson
6th and Harrison
9th and Monroe
9th and Madison
10th and Madison
3rd and Jackson
1st and Clinton
3rd and Clinton
Henderson and Newark
Grove Street and Newark

Due to the potential for heavy winds, please remove all loose items from balconies, roof decks, and front stoops.


The City of Hoboken and North Hudson Sewerage Authority have worked together to clear clogged catch basins throughout the City.
